Address 0 DOGE

DMrm3mGo3ENBnY37UuLdHp7sqwPnUYtcSa

Confirmed

Total Received5953.218 DOGE
Total Sent5953.218 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

DMrm3mGo3ENBnY37UuLdHp7sqwPnUYtcSa5953.218 DOGE
Fee: 1 DOGE
5281567 Confirmations5952.218 DOGE
DBPfYAT6fNThpTnhC3uNWeBUSmvL8WxLSo5 DOGE
DMrm3mGo3ENBnY37UuLdHp7sqwPnUYtcSa5953.218 DOGE
Fee: 1 DOGE
5281571 Confirmations5958.218 DOGE